Assistant Chef – Working with the Chef Manager to prepare a varied set of quality menus for our residents. You will promote and monitor food hygiene and safety standards, carry out risk assessments and keep the kitchen clean to a high standard. You will have daily interaction with residents, visitors and colleagues, so we are looking for someone who is friendly, approachable and passionate. Experience of working within a catering environment and a valid food hygiene certificate is required.
